description

The University is seeking information from suppliers who are able to provide comprehensive lecture capture software systems. The system should allow educators and presenters to record classroom sessions, screencasts and virtual meetings which are then securely hosted and automatically integrated into Learning Management Systems (LMS) for students to review.

Statistics from the university's current lecture capture system are shown below:

Number of Users:

Staff - 1,737

Students - 15,924

Amount of user sessions created:

Staff - 22,607

Students - 35,389

Amount of folders where sessions are on demand - 2,255

Amount of on demand sessions - 19,579

Amount of on demand hours - 5385: 58: 30

Amount of folders for archived sessions - 5,606

Amount of archived sessions: 50,179

Amount of archived hours: 15362: 53:09

The information shown above is further broken down and can be made available upon request.

Suppliers are asked to provide the following information:

  • Some introductory information about their product
  • Pricing using the statistics shown above to determine usage etc.
  • Implementation costs and typical timescales.
  • Cost to transfer existing files, folders and recordings.
